首页 > 你问我答 >

怎么用Excel的公式计算完成率?

更新时间:发布时间:

问题描述:

怎么用Excel的公式计算完成率?,真的撑不住了,求给个答案吧!

最佳答案

推荐答案

2025-05-11 19:31:34

在日常工作中,我们常常需要对数据进行分析和统计,而完成率的计算就是一个常见的需求。那么,在Excel中,如何通过公式快速准确地计算完成率呢?本文将为您详细讲解这一过程,并提供一些实用的小技巧,帮助您轻松应对复杂的表格运算。

一、理解完成率的基本概念

完成率是指实际完成量占目标值的比例,通常以百分比的形式表示。其计算公式为:

\[

完成率 = \frac{实际完成量}{目标值} \times 100\%

\]

例如,如果某部门的目标销售额是100万元,而实际销售额达到了80万元,则该部门的完成率为80%。

二、使用Excel公式实现完成率计算

假设您的Excel表格中有两列数据,分别是“目标值”(B列)和“实际完成量”(C列),您希望在D列中计算出对应的完成率。以下是具体步骤:

1. 选择目标单元格

首先,点击D列的第一个单元格(如D2),这是存放第一个完成率的位置。

2. 输入公式

在D2单元格中输入以下公式:

```

=C2/B2

```

3. 格式化为百分比

按下Enter键后,默认情况下D2单元格会显示一个小数形式的结果。为了使其更直观,您可以右键单击D2单元格,选择“设置单元格格式”,然后在“数字”选项卡中选择“百分比”,并设置小数位数(如保留两位小数)。这样,D2单元格就会显示为80%。

4. 拖动填充柄

如果您需要计算多行的完成率,只需选中D2单元格,将鼠标移动到单元格右下角的小黑点上,当光标变成十字形时按住鼠标左键向下拖动即可。Excel会自动填充剩余行的完成率公式。

三、注意事项与优化建议

- 避免除零错误

如果目标值为0,上述公式会导致错误提示(DIV/0!)。为了避免这种情况,可以改进公式为:

```

=IF(B2=0, 0, C2/B2)

```

这样,当目标值为0时,完成率会显示为0%,而不是错误提示。

- 动态调整小数位数

根据实际需求,您可以灵活调整完成率的小数位数。例如,某些场景可能只需要整数结果,而其他场景则需要三位小数。

- 批量导入数据

如果您的数据量较大,可以通过VBA宏或Power Query工具快速批量处理,减少手动操作的时间成本。

四、总结

通过以上方法,我们可以轻松利用Excel的公式功能计算完成率,并根据实际情况进行个性化调整。掌握这些技巧不仅能提高工作效率,还能让数据分析更加精准和高效。希望本文的内容能够帮助您更好地应对工作中的各种挑战!

免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。